实时动态血糖监测系统对2型糖尿病患者胰岛素泵强化治疗中血糖波动监测的价值 被引量:32

摘要 目的探讨实时动态血糖监测系统(CGMS)对2型糖尿病(T2DM)患者胰岛素泵强化治疗中血糖波动监测的价值。方法选择2015年1月至2016年12月我院收治的140例T2DM患者作为研究对象,随机分为研究组和对照组,每组70例,研究组采用CGMS联合胰岛素泵调整胰岛素用量进行强化治疗,对照组采用检测指尖血糖联合胰岛素泵调整胰岛素用量进行强化治疗,比较两组患者的血糖波动及血糖控制情况。结果两组患者治疗后的Hb A1c、FBG和2h BG与治疗前相比,差异具有统计学意义(P<0.05),但研究组和对照组患者治疗后的Hb A1c、FBG和2h BG相比,差异均无统计学意义(P>0.05);治疗后两组患者的血糖水平均达标,其中研究组患者的血糖达标时间显著快于对照组(P<0.05),血糖漂移度显著低于对照组(P<0.05),但血糖达标后胰岛素用量与对照组相比,差异无统计学意义(P>0.05);在治疗过程中,研究组低血糖事件检出率明显高于对照组,而且,无症状低血糖检出率也显著高于对照组,差异均具有统计学意义(P<0.05)。结论在T2DM患者强化治疗中采用CGMS检测血糖波动,能显著提高患者的低血糖检出率,有助于改善疗效。 Objective To evaluate the value of real-time dynamic glucose monitoring system (CGMS) in the monitoring of blood glucose fluctuation in patients with type 2 diabetes mellitus (T2DM) during intensive insulin pump therapy.
